The UK downstream oil sector comprises over 200 companies involved in the refining, distribution and marketing of petroleum products.
This part of our site contains some facts and figures about the scope of our members` activities and their contribution to the UK`s economy.
In its natural state, crude oil has little practical use but by refining it we can end up with liquid petroleum gas, petrol, diesel, jet fuel, gas oil and heating oil, and residues such as bitumen.
Storing, moving and delivering fuel to the end user is a very important element in the economics of the downstream industry.
